Suryakumar Yadav Might Be The Player Of The Series At The T20I World Cup, Says Brad Hogg

Brad Hogg, the former Australian spinner has expressed his opinions on a player he thinks will be a star performer for India in the tournament.

With the forthcoming T20 World Cup starting from October 17 in the UAE and Oman on cards, everybody has their eyes tight on the high-profile event already. India, who finished as the semifinalist in the last edition in 2016 is highly anticipated to be the strong contender and the chatter about players making an impact in the marquee event just never ends.

Brad Hogg: Suryakumar Yadav Might Be The Player Of The Series At T20I World Cup

The Men in Blue under Virat Kohli would be determined to taste the victory of an ICC trophy and they would certainly leave no stone unturned for it.

The team combinations for the World Cup are in constant talks but one name that has designed its layout to make it certain in the side is that of Suryakumar Yadav.

Brad Hogg feels that Suryakumar Yadav is the one to watch out for in the tournament and predicted that he arguably can be the one who would bag the player of the series in the tournament.

“I just think he is going to be the difference in this particular tournament. If he stands out and puts the bowlers off with that array of shots, I think he is going to set the tournament up for India. For me, I think Suryakumar Yadav is the man for India and I think he’s the man to watch at the T20 World Cup. I think he might be Player of the Series at the T20 World Cup. That’s a big call so far out.”Brad Hogg said on his YouTube channel.

After a memorable T20I debut, versus England early this year, Suryakumar Yadav has once again proved his potential in the ongoing India tour of Sri Lanka. In the three ODIs, he returned with scores of unbeaten 31, 53, and 40 to be adjudged the Player-of-the-Series for his consistency.

The Mumbai batsman scored his second fifty in the shortest format of the game in 33 balls before losing his wicket to Dushmantha Chameera in the 16th over in the 1st T20I which remained his only outing in T20Is in the Sri Lanka tour since he was ruled out from the next 2 matches for being a close contact of Krunal Pandya.

Brad Hogg Thinks Suryakumar Yadav Is Definitely Going To Be In The T20I World Cup For Having Expanded His Game

Suryakumar Yadav has gone on to impress everybody with his sheer flair. Ever since he made his debut for India against England he has consistently scored runs. With the plethora of shots he has under his sleeves, Brad Hogg feels that he has expanded his game and pinned his hopes on the batter to play at number 3 in the World Cup.

“I think Suryakumar Yadav is definitely going to be in the World Cup. Virat Kohli will be opening with Rohit Sharma and you’ll have Suryakumar Yadav coming in at No. 3. I just think he’s expanded his game… the range of shots that he’s got… he’s unorthodox as well so he can play different ramp shots on both leg and offside, but he can also attack you and use his feet,” Brad Hogg said.

Having made his first-class debut in 2010, Suryakumar Yadav has played 77 matches in which he has scored 5326 runs at an average of 44.01. His figures include 14 hundred and 26 fifties. Suryakumar Yadav has played 3 ODIs where he amassed 124 runs averaging 62 and 4 T20Is where he amassed 139 runs averaging 46.33.

Prithvi Shaw, Suryakumar Yadav, Manish Pandey, Hardik Pandya, Ishan Kishan, Yuzvendra Chahal, K Gowtham, and Deepak Chahar are the eight players identified as close contacts of Krunal Pandya, who tested positive for Covid-19 on Tuesday. Although all eight have tested negative for the virus, they have still been ruled out of the ongoing T20I series against Sri Lanka.

The development puts a question mark over whether the pair of Prithvi Shaw and Suryakumar Yadav will be eligible to travel to England to join India’s Test squad.
